化学,这个看似深奥的学科,其实就在我们身边。在我们的日常生活中,许多现象都蕴含着丰富的化学原理。今天,就让我们一起来揭秘这些神奇的化学反应,轻松理解化学的奥秘。
1. 食物发酵:酸奶的制作
酸奶是我们生活中常见的食品,它的制作过程就是一个典型的发酵反应。酸奶的原料是牛奶,牛奶中的乳糖在乳酸菌的作用下,被分解成乳酸,使牛奶变成酸奶。这个过程不仅让酸奶口感酸甜,还保留了牛奶中的营养成分。
# 模拟酸奶制作过程
def make_yogurt(milk):
lactose = 100 # 假设牛奶中乳糖含量为100
lactobacillus = 0.1 # 假设乳酸菌数量为0.1
for _ in range(24): # 发酵24小时
lactose -= lactobacillus
lactobacillus *= 1.1 # 乳酸菌数量增加
return lactose
# 测试酸奶制作
milk = 100 # 原始牛奶中乳糖含量
yogurt = make_yogurt(milk)
print("酸奶中乳糖含量为:{}%。".format(yogurt))
2. 铁生锈:金属的氧化反应
铁是我们生活中常见的金属,但是如果不注意保养,铁很容易生锈。铁生锈的过程是铁与氧气和水发生氧化反应,生成氧化铁。这个反应不仅使铁制品失去光泽,还会降低其强度。
# 模拟铁生锈过程
def rust(iron, oxygen, water):
iron -= oxygen * 0.1 # 每个氧气分子与0.1个铁原子反应
iron -= water * 0.05 # 每个水分子与0.05个铁原子反应
return iron
# 测试铁生锈
iron = 100 # 原始铁含量
oxygen = 100 # 假设氧气含量
water = 100 # 假设水含量
for _ in range(10): # 10天内铁生锈
iron = rust(iron, oxygen, water)
print("10天后,铁含量为:{}%。".format(iron))
3. 火焰燃烧:氧气与燃料的反应
火焰燃烧是氧气与燃料发生氧化反应的过程。燃烧产生的热量和光,使火焰具有很高的温度和亮度。火焰燃烧是我们生活中常见的现象,如蜡烛、火炬等。
# 模拟火焰燃烧过程
def burn(fuel, oxygen):
heat = fuel * 0.1 # 每克燃料产生0.1的热量
light = fuel * 0.05 # 每克燃料产生0.05的光
fuel -= oxygen * 0.1 # 每个氧气分子与0.1个燃料分子反应
return heat, light, fuel
# 测试火焰燃烧
fuel = 100 # 原始燃料含量
oxygen = 100 # 假设氧气含量
heat, light, remaining_fuel = burn(fuel, oxygen)
print("燃烧后,热量为:{},亮度为:{},燃料剩余:{}。".format(heat, light, remaining_fuel))
4. 水的沸腾:液体转变为气体
水是我们生活中不可或缺的物质,它的沸点是100℃。当水温达到沸点时,水开始沸腾,由液态转变为气态。这个过程需要吸收热量,使水的温度保持不变。
# 模拟水沸腾过程
def boil_water(temperature):
if temperature < 100:
print("水温低于沸点,水不会沸腾。")
elif temperature == 100:
print("水温达到沸点,水开始沸腾。")
else:
print("水温超过沸点,水会迅速沸腾。")
# 测试水沸腾
temperature = 100 # 水温
boil_water(temperature)
总结
通过以上例子,我们可以看到,化学原理其实就在我们身边。只要我们用心去观察,就能发现生活中的许多现象都与化学息息相关。让我们一起走进化学的世界,探索更多的奥秘吧!
